Maison >développement back-end >tutoriel php >Comment effectuer la visualisation de données et l'affichage sur grand écran en PHP ?
PHP est un langage de programmation côté serveur populaire largement utilisé dans le développement d'applications Web et le traitement de données. Avec la croissance continue des données et l’expansion des entreprises, la manière de visualiser et d’afficher les données sur un grand écran est devenue une question importante. Cet article présentera les technologies de visualisation de données et d'affichage sur grand écran couramment utilisées en PHP.
1. Visualisation des données
La visualisation des données est un moyen d'exprimer des données complexes à l'aide de tableaux, de graphiques, etc., pour permettre aux gens de comprendre et d'analyser les données. En PHP, les techniques de visualisation de données couramment utilisées sont les suivantes :
Google Charts est une bibliothèque de graphiques gratuite qui fournit plusieurs types de graphiques. , notamment des graphiques linéaires, des graphiques à barres, des diagrammes circulaires, etc. Les utilisateurs peuvent générer des graphiques avec du code JavaScript simple. En PHP, vous pouvez utiliser l'API Google Charts pour générer des données de graphique, puis transmettre les données au JavaScript frontal pour afficher le graphique.
Highcharts est une autre bibliothèque de graphiques populaire qui fournit une variété de types de graphiques, notamment des graphiques en courbes, des graphiques en aires et des graphiques à barres. attendez. Highcharts prend en charge les effets d'animation et les fonctionnalités interactives, ce qui facilite la création de superbes graphiques. En PHP, vous pouvez utiliser la bibliothèque PHP fournie par Highcharts pour générer des données de graphique, puis transmettre les données au JavaScript frontal pour afficher le graphique.
D3.js est une bibliothèque JavaScript basée sur des opérations de données qui peuvent convertir des données en diverses formes de tableaux et de graphiques. D3.js fournit de puissantes fonctions de liaison de données et de manipulation DOM, qui peuvent générer divers graphiques complexes de manière très flexible. En PHP, vous pouvez utiliser la bibliothèque PHP fournie par D3.js pour générer des données de graphique, puis transmettre les données au JavaScript frontal pour afficher le graphique.
2. Affichage sur grand écran
L'affichage sur grand écran fait référence à l'affichage en temps réel des données sur un écran plus grand. Il est généralement utilisé pour afficher les données de l'entreprise, son statut. surveillance, informations sur les alarmes, etc. En PHP, les technologies d'affichage sur grand écran couramment utilisées sont les suivantes : , prenant en charge la transmission de données en temps réel. En PHP, la technologie WebSocket peut être utilisée pour établir une connexion entre le serveur et le client, transmettre des données au client en temps réel, puis afficher les données sur le client.
Node.js est un langage de programmation côté serveur basé sur JavaScript avec des E/S et des événements non bloquants. fonctionnalité pilotée pour traiter efficacement les données en temps réel. En PHP, les données peuvent être transmises au serveur Node.js pour traitement, puis les données traitées peuvent être transmises au client pour être affichées en temps réel.
AJAX est une technologie JavaScript et XML asynchrone qui peut envoyer et recevoir des requêtes au serveur sans actualiser les données de la page. En PHP, vous pouvez utiliser la technologie AJAX pour transmettre des données au client en temps réel, puis afficher les données sur le client.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!